Slash Your Medical Expenses: Expert Advice on Bill Negotiation

Medical bills can be a major financial burden, but you don't have to tolerate them without a fight. By understanding your rights and employing some strategic tactics, you can significantly decrease the costs associated with your healthcare. One powerful tool at your disposal is bill negotiation. Experts recommend starting by thoroughly reviewing your bills for any errors or discrepancies. If you find anything unexpected, don't hesitate to dispute it with the provider's billing department.

  • Moreover, research average prices for procedures in your area to get a sense of what is fair.
  • Equipped this information, you can politely negotiate with the provider to secure a more favorable payment plan.

Remember that most providers are willing to work with patients who express a genuine effort to address outstanding balances. By actively participating in the negotiation process, you can possibly save a significant amount of money on your medical expenses.
